About this experience
Get three different Savannah experiences in one convenient bundle: a Ghost Tour, True Crime Tour, and Civil War Tour. Explore the city at your own pace while hearing professionally narrated stories tied to the streets, squares, landmarks, and historic sites around you. Discover Savannah’s haunted legends, investigate chilling crimes and mysteries, and step back into the Civil War era to learn how the city experienced Sherman’s campaign and the closing months of the war. Each tour is completely self-guided, so there is no group to keep up with, no scheduled departure, and no live guide required. Simply access the tours on your smartphone, follow the directions between stops, pause whenever you like, and explore Savannah on your own schedule. One purchase gives you three distinct ways to experience the city. 7-day access.

What are the best things to do in Savannah?
+
Savannah is a walking city with a dense guide market, which means quality spread is wide. Historic district walks, Bonaventure Cemetery trips, trolley hop-on routes and ghost tours with tavern access make up most bookings. Outty Ranking leans on licensed-guide status and group size, since the squares get loud once a tour passes twenty people. When is the best time to visit Savannah?
+
March to May for azaleas, or October to November for cool evenings. Booking patterns follow the same curve: prices and queues climb in peak weeks, while shoulder season gives you better availability on the top-ranked experiences and more room to change plans.
